The authorities of the Russian Belgorod region bordering Ukraine announced that a fire had broken out at a site belonging to the Ministry of Defense.
The region's governor, Vyacheslav Gladkov, confirmed on his channel in the Telegram application today, and according to what the Russian media reported, that "the site where the fire broke out is located at the administrative borders of three municipalities, namely, Borisovsky, Belgorod and Yakovlevsky regions," noting that work is underway to verify information about casualties and damage.
Gladkov pointed out that all special services are working on the site, while taking all required measures to ensure the security and safety of rescue teams and citizens, adding that more details about the accident will be revealed at a later time.
